258,245 people live in Saint Petersburg, where the median age is 42.9 and the average individual income is $41,493. Data provided by the U.S. Census Bureau.

Saint Petersburg has 111,860 households, with an average household size of 2.26. Data provided by the U.S. Census Bureau.
